是的,Cassandra的節點間通信支持加密。可以通過配置SSL/TLS來加密節點之間的通信,確保數據在傳輸過程中的安全性和保密性。通過使用SSL/TLS證書,可以對節點之間的通信進行加密和認證,防止
Cassandra提供了多種選項來處理數據的加密和安全性問題: SSL/TLS加密:Cassandra支持使用SSL/TLS對數據在傳輸過程中進行加密,以確保數據在傳輸過程中不被竊取或篡改。
Cassandra的數據壓縮策略可以對性能產生一定的影響。壓縮數據可以減小數據占用的存儲空間,從而減少磁盤IO和網絡傳輸的開銷,提高讀寫性能。但是,在讀取壓縮數據時需要進行解壓操作,這會增加CPU的負
Cassandra中的數據分區策略有以下幾種: ByteOrderedPartitioner:按照字節順序對分區鍵進行排序,將相鄰的分區鍵映射到相鄰的節點上。 RandomPartitione
要將Cassandra與消息隊列系統集成,通常可以通過以下幾種方式: 使用Cassandra的Change Data Capture(CDC)功能將數據庫中的變更數據捕獲并發送到消息隊列系統中。這
是的,Cassandra 數據模型支持圖數據的存儲。雖然 Cassandra 主要是一個列式數據庫,但它可以存儲圖數據,例如社交網絡中的關系,通過使用適當的數據建模和查詢語言來實現。在 Cassand
Cassandra的監控和管理工具包括但不限于: DataStax OpsCenter:DataStax提供的官方監控和管理工具,可以對Cassandra集群進行監控、管理和故障排除。 Apa
在Cassandra中,可以通過使用nodetool命令來備份和恢復數據。以下是備份和恢復數據的步驟: 備份數據: 使用nodetool命令來創建數據快照: nodetool snapshot -
數據分布均衡:在配置Cassandra集群時,需要確保數據在節點之間的分布是均衡的,以避免出現某個節點負載過高的情況。 復制因子設置:在配置集群時需要考慮復制因子的設置,復制因子決定了數據的冗
Cassandra可以通過以下幾種方式來優化查詢性能: 數據模型設計:合理設計數據模型是提高查詢性能的關鍵。避免過度規范化,盡量將相關數據存儲在同一行中,減少分布式查詢的開銷。 分區鍵設計:合